Use the following instructions to deploy the sample application.
- Go executable.
- The Bash shell. For Linux and macOS, this is included by default. In Windows 10, you can install the Windows Subsystem for Linux to get a Windows-integrated version of Ubuntu and Bash.
- The AWS CLI v1.17 or newer.
Download or clone this repository.
$ git clone https://github.com/awsdocs/aws-lambda-developer-guide.git
$ cd aws-lambda-developer-guide/sample-apps/blank-go
To create a new bucket for deployment artifacts, run 1-create-bucket.sh
.
blank-go$ ./1-create-bucket.sh
make_bucket: lambda-artifacts-a5e491dbb5b22e0d
To deploy the application, run 2-deploy.sh
.
blank-go$ ./2-deploy.sh
Successfully packaged artifacts and wrote output template to file out.yml.
Waiting for changeset to be created..
Successfully created/updated stack - blank-go
This script uses AWS CloudFormation to deploy the Lambda functions and an IAM role. If the AWS CloudFormation stack that contains the resources already exists, the script updates it with any changes to the template or function code.
To invoke the function, run 3-invoke.sh
.
blank-go$ ./3-invoke.sh
{
"StatusCode": 200,
"ExecutedVersion": "$LATEST"
}
"{\"FunctionCount\":42,\"TotalCodeSize\":361861771}"
Let the script invoke the function a few times and then press CRTL+C
to exit.
The application uses AWS X-Ray to trace requests. Open the X-Ray console to view the service map.
Choose a node in the main function graph. Then choose View traces to see a list of traces. Choose any trace to view a timeline that breaks down the work done by the function.
